In 2022, Artigot Catering Spain deployed Anviz EP Series as Time Clock (Hardware) to centralize workforce time and attendance for HR. The rollout combined Anviz devices with CrossChex Standard and SoluOpen's CheckInOut cloud integration to capture and consolidate clock-in and clock-out events across remote and on-site staff. Configuration emphasized device-level capture and synchronization, the EP300 PRO model of the Anviz EP Series was listed as a main related product and likely used in the deployment. Functional capabilities implemented include biometric time capture, scheduled clock-in/out event logging, and secure transmission of attendance records to the CheckInOut cloud for downstream HR processing. Integration topology paired CrossChex Standard for local device management with SoluOpen's CheckInOut cloud for centralized attendance aggregation, enabling HR teams to access consolidated records. Operational coverage spanned Artigot Catering sites in Spain and focused on human resources time and attendance workflows. SoluOpen acted as the implementation partner coordinating the CheckInOut linkage and device-to-cloud data flows, while CrossChex Standard maintained on-premise device administration. The combined Anviz EP Series, CrossChex Standard, and CheckInOut environment streamlined remote and on-site employee record collection for compliance as described in the source case study.

In 2022 Geotunel Spain deployed Anviz EP Series as a Time Clock (Hardware) solution to manage employee time and attendance for HR. The implementation combined Anviz devices with CrossChex Cloud software, deployed by SoluOpen, to centralize attendance records and enable remote record collection. Anviz devices together with CrossChex Cloud formed the core deployment architecture, with on-site EP-series terminals capturing check-ins and the CrossChex Cloud instance aggregating and storing time and attendance data. The EP300 PRO was listed as a main related product and was likely used as the device model in this implementation, aligning hardware endpoints with the cloud time and attendance module. Operationally the rollout supported HR functions at Geotunel in Spain, bringing attendance capture into a centralized cloud workflow to address new Spanish working-hours legislation. Deployment by SoluOpen included system provisioning and integration of device data to CrossChex Cloud, enabling HR to collect remote records for compliance and audit-ready retention. The implementation directly addressed compliance objectives by improving the companys ability to record and retain working-hours data and to gather records remotely, while SoluOpen managed the CrossChex Cloud deployment and the integration with the Anviz EP Series devices.

In 2022, Suministros Electricos Huesca Spain deployed the Anviz EP Series as a Time Clock (Hardware) solution to manage employee time and attendance. The deployment was installed by SoluOpen and combined Anviz hardware with CrossChex and CheckInOut cloud integration. The implementation used on-device Anviz terminals integrated with the CrossChex CheckInOut cloud platform to provide centralized attendance recording and HR timekeeping capabilities. The EP300 PRO model from the Anviz EP Series is listed as a related product and was likely included in the device footprint, supporting standard clocking workflows and consolidated record capture. Operational coverage focused on HR and payroll functions for SEHUSOL in Spain, centralizing records to help meet local working-hours regulations. Governance and rollout were managed through SoluOpen, aligning device configuration and cloud integration to produce a single source of attendance data for internal compliance and payroll processing needs.
